AI hardware accelerators

One of the most important developments in AI hardware is the rise of AI accelerators. AI accelerators are specialized chips that are designed to perform AI-specific tasks much faster than traditional CPUs. Some of the most common AI accelerators include GPUs (graphics processing units) and TPUs (tensor processing units).

GPUs are well-suited for AI applications because they can perform many calculations in parallel. TPUs are even more specialized for AI, and they can perform certain AI operations, such as matrix multiplication, much faster than GPUs.

AI hardware for the edge

AI applications are not just running in data centers. They are also increasingly being deployed at the edge, which is the point where data is generated and consumed. For example, AI-powered applications are being used in self-driving cars, smart home devices, and industrial robots.

AI hardware for the edge needs to be small, power-efficient, and affordable. To meet these needs, computing hardware manufacturers are developing new AI accelerators that are specifically designed for the edge.

AI hardware applications

AI-powered applications are being used in a wide range of industries, including:

  • Healthcare: AI is being used to develop new drugs, diagnose diseases, and provide personalized treatment plans.
  • Finance: AI is being used to detect fraud, manage risk, and make investment decisions.
  • Manufacturing: AI is being used to improve product quality, optimize production processes, and predict demand.
